Cost

A private psychiatry near me could be a good option for people who are suffering from mental health issues. They can be expensive, especially in the event that your health insurance is not sufficient or you don't have any. There are ways to reduce the cost of a doctor's appointment. For instance, you can find a psychiatrist that is in-network with your insurance company and using Telehealth services.

The cost of visiting psychiatrists can differ greatly dependent on the location the location, the qualifications and experience of the psychiatrist. The cost can be influenced by the type of treatment provided or the therapist's area of expertise. For instance a psychiatrist who works with patients with mental disorders that are severe may charge more than someone who treats general anxiety or depression.

The majority of health insurance plans cover a portion, but the amount depends on the insurance company you choose and whether or not the doctor is part of your network. Check with your insurance provider for specifics. It is common to pay a copay following the time you've reached your annual deductible.

You may require a referral before you can see a psychiatrist. This is contingent on your insurance coverage. Insurance

The Affordable Care Act requires that health insurance plans cover mental illnesses. However the type of insurance you receive may differ from company to company. Certain insurers provide full coverage, while others limit the number of visits and the kinds of therapies they cover. You may also need to pay an initial deductible before your insurer will cover the therapy. Some insurers also require pre-authorization before you are able to get mental health services.

Psychiatrists are specialists in diagnosing and treating mental illnesses. They have extensive training in medical school in physiology, biology, anatomy and other disciplines. They also have completed specific studies on how the brain works and the effects of mental disorders on physical health. Some psychiatrists are working in private practice, while others work for hospitals or community groups.

In addition to traditional in-person appointments, many psychiatrists also offer virtual consultations or telehealth sessions. Telehealth is usually a cheaper option than a face-toface appointment.
